At 5v5 (per Natural Stat Trick):

12-8 PHI in normal scoring chances
7-3 PHI in HD chances
1.48 - 0.87 in expected goals

The Panthers' big shot advantage is pretty much entirely via their 4 PPs.

One good piece of Flyers injury news: Cam York was placed on IR, but the seven-day clock doesn't have to start on Day 1 of the reg season (Tuesday). It can be backdated to Sunday.

Which means York is eligible to come off IR before Monday's home opener.
